I'd suggest not looking for a book called "blood on the reik' which can not be obtained fas a PDF rom undesirable sources (since i think its out of print). Its not filled with dozens and dozens of illustrated images of exactly what you are looking for.

Great. I had forgotten about that book. Wasn't this book compiled from scrapped artwork for the Warhammer MMO?

I think it was from artwork long before that, perhaps the first iteration of the MMO before Mythic took it over (2002 or so).

You'll be suprised to see a LOT of the artwork FFG is using with WFRP3 is based on the artwork from this book.

I'd say its the best book out there for trying to get a feel for how daily life in the empire goes. Its written from the perspective of an empire citizen and his encounters during his journies.
